Question

we are given that \\( \frac { d y } { d x } = x ^ { 2 } - 2 y \\).
find an expression for \\( \frac { d ^ { 2 } y } { d x ^ { 2 } } \\) in terms of \\( x \\) and \\( y \\).
\\( \frac { d ^ { 2 } y } { d x ^ { 2 } } = \\)

Explanation:

Step1: Differentiate both sides of the equation

Differentiate \(\frac{dy}{dx}=x^{2}-2y\) with respect to \(x\).
Using the sum - difference rule \((u - v)^\prime=u^\prime - v^\prime\) (where \(u = x^{2}\) and \(v = 2y\)), and the power rule \((x^{n})^\prime=nx^{n - 1}\) (\(n = 2\) for \(x^{2}\)) and the chain rule \((y)^\prime=\frac{dy}{dx}\).
\(\frac{d^{2}y}{dx^{2}}=\frac{d}{dx}(x^{2})-\frac{d}{dx}(2y)\)
\(\frac{d^{2}y}{dx^{2}} = 2x-2\frac{dy}{dx}\)

Step2: Substitute \(\frac{dy}{dx}\)

Since \(\frac{dy}{dx}=x^{2}-2y\), substitute it into the above - equation.
\(\frac{d^{2}y}{dx^{2}}=2x - 2(x^{2}-2y)\)

Step3: Simplify the expression

Expand the right - hand side: \(\frac{d^{2}y}{dx^{2}}=2x-2x^{2}+4y\)

Answer:

\(2x - 2x^{2}+4y\)
